Chelsea Carey (Morden, MB) qualified for the 2011 Schmirler Curling Classic playoffs, dropping their quarterfinals match 7-4 against Cheryl Bernard (Calgary, AB).
Carey finished 4-1 in the 30-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Carey defeated Brooklyn Lemon (Saskatoon, SK) 5-3, then won 7-1 against Saskatchewan's Sherrilee Orsted and 5-4 against Janet Harvey (Winnipeg, MB). Carey won 5-4 against Desiree Owen (Grande Prairie, AB). Carey went on to lose 6-1 against Michelle Englot (Regina, SK) in their final qualifying round match.
Carey earned 10.125 world rankings points for their Top 5 finish in the Schmirler Curling Classic, moving up 3 spots the World Ranking Standings into 2nd place overall with 176.515 total points. Carey ranks 4th overall on the Year-to-Date rankings with 27.245 points earned so far this season.
